Long before electricity, wind catchers of Persia kept

Here, intricate wind-catching towers rise above the alleyways — they''re boxy, geometric structures that take in cooler, less dusty air from high above the city and push it down into homes below. An ab anbar or "water reservoir" with wind catchers (openings near the top of the towers) in the central desert city of Yazd, Iran.

What if We Turned The Sahara Desert Into a Giant Solar Farm?

But one of the drawbacks is that when the panels get too hot their efficiency drops. This isn''t ideal in a part of the world where summer temperatures can easily exceed 45℃ in the shade, and given that demand for energy for air conditioning is strongest during the hottest parts of the day. Can solar panels cover the Sahara Desert?

Covering a large part of the Sahara Desert with solar panels could significantly impact regional climates and ecosystems. The desert surface has an albedo value, or sunlight reflection capacity, of between 30-40%. Solar panels could reduce this value to 5-10%, causing the surface to absorb more heat and potentially increasing regional temperatures.

Can solar energy be used for air-conditioning?

Air-conditioning is a particularly attractive application for solar energy because of the near coincidence of peak cooling loads with the available solar power. Of the air-conditioning alternatives, the absorption system appears to be one of the most promising methods .

How can wind and solar farms bring life to the desert?

Wind and solar farms can bring life to the desert by stimulating additional rain and supporting new plant growth. This creates a cycle of albedo reduction, rising evaporation and humidity, followed by more rainfall. More rain and vegetation would bring life to the desert.
